Cross Country Skiing in Huntsville Muskoka
Cross Country Skiing in Huntsville Muskoka If you are looking for Skiing activities in Muskoka, then look no further than the Huntsville area where you can find a number of cross country ski trails. In fact, Huntsville, Ontario is probably Muskoka’s top winter destination. Huntsville, Ontario is a charming town with a vast array of winter…